  • -Inspection - Regularly examine the chimney for cracks, rust, or damage.
  • -Cleaning - Remove soot, creosote, and debris to prevent fire hazards.
  • -Flashing Repair - Seal gaps around the chimney to prevent water leaks.
  • -Masonry Fixes - Repair cracked or crumbling bricks and mortar joints.
  • -Cap Replacement - Install or replace chimney caps to keep out animals and debris.

Roof chimney repair work generally involves inspecting and addressing issues such as damaged or deteriorating chimney crowns, cracked or missing mortar joints, cracked or broken chimney bricks, and leaks around the chimney flashing. The process may include cleaning soot and creosote buildup, replacing or repairing flashing to prevent water intrusion, and restoring or rebuilding damaged chimney components to ensure structural integrity. When evaluating requests, details such as the age of the chimney, visible damage or leaks, the type of chimney material, and the history of previous repairs are important to determine the scope of work, required materials, and potential costs.
